b. Orthodontics:
Orthodontics
is a dental specialty that focuses on
the repair of abnormally positioned teeth and jaws.
Orthodontic tools such
as metal braces and transparent aligners are used to make these changes. Metal
braces, which use fixed metal brackets and archwires to align the teeth, are
the most common and traditional orthodontic therapy. Clear aligners are a
relatively recent orthodontic treatment option that consists of a series of
translucent custom-made plastic trays. For the length of the treatment plan,
these trays are typically replaced every two weeks. Despite the fact that
transparent aligners are removable, they must be worn for around 23 hours per
day and only removed for eating to ensure that treatment is effective.
Teeth are easier to clean after effective orthodontic treatment, resulting in a healthier mouth. Brushing and flossing will be significantly easier when therapy is completed. Orthodontic therapy will give you a more functional and attractive smile that will boost your confidence.

e. Dental Implants | Implants Ottawa | Implants Orleans Ontario
A dental implant is a tooth or teeth
replacement that is surgically implanted into your jawbone.
The implant will lock
and fuse to your native bone, providing support and stability.
It's a long-term
treatment that looks and functions like your natural teeth.
They will not shift or
slip because they are tightly secured to the jaw. Dental implants are often
made of titanium, which is a robust, biocompatible material that the body
accepts.
For people who are allergic to metals, ceramic substitutes are also available. The implant can be implanted in as little as one session in some situations. The implant is then given time to integrate with the jawbone. These artificial teeth are carefully crafted to blend in with your existing teeth, matching them perfectly in shape and color. g. Invisalign:
Having a beautiful smile without the need for braces is a fantastic benefit. Awkward moments of a metal-filled mouth, food particles trapped in your smile, and unpleasant wires pinching your cheeks are no longer a thing.
How do you go about accomplishing this?
Invisalign is the answer.
Invisalign is an orthodontic treatment that involves using a set of clear plastic aligners that fit over your teeth and gently shift them. They are practically undetectable and can be taken off at any moment, allowing you to continue with your normal food and hygiene practices.

Sedation dentistry is a word that defines the methods used by dentists to assist patients in relaxation while still allowing them to respond to physical stimulation and verbal commands.
Sedation Dentistry: An Overview
We provide two different
methods of sedation:
● Nitrous Oxide (NOx) (also known as laughing gas or happy gas). To avoid any pain, your dentist may use a local anesthetic along with laughing gas.
● Oral sedation involves the administration of tablets or liquids through the mouth. During treatment, the medicine permits patients to attain a deep state of relaxation. Patients are usually given a local anesthetic injection as well.

a. Intraoral Camera: A camera built for use inside the mouth is known as an intraoral camera. It's a small handpiece that can reach into any nook or corner. The camera can be linked to a computer screen to view live photos and to a computer's hard drive to save any images taken. The photographs can be saved on a USB drive as well. LED lights are used to illuminate the inside of the mouth using intraoral cameras.
b. Zoom Advanced Whitening: Zoom Advanced Whitening is a chair side bleaching process that lightens the
discoloration of tooth enamel through the use of a special light and a
whitening gel containing hydrogen peroxide.
c. Picasso Dental Laser: We are pleased to announce that the Picasso dental laser is now available in our office. The Picasso laser is a cutting-edge surgical instrument developed for a wide range of oral soft tissue treatments. Picasso's laser energy source is a solid-state diode. A delivery system consisting of a flexible fiber linking the laser source and the handpiece delivers the energy to the operating area.
